Wainscoting Painting in Wilmington, NC
Wainscoting painting services involve applying fresh paint to decorative wall panels, moldings, or wainscoting features within a home’s interior. This type of project typically includes preparing the surfaces, choosing appropriate paint finishes, and ensuring a smooth, even coverage that enhances the aesthetic appeal of dining rooms, hallways, or living areas. Homeowners often seek this service to update or refresh the look of their interior walls, match existing decor, or protect woodwork from everyday wear and tear.
Before requesting wainscoting painting,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, including surface preparation, paint types, and finish options.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of the existing wainscoting, such as any damage or previous finishes that may require special attention. Clear communication about desired styles and color choices ensures the final result complements the overall interior design, providing a polished and cohesive appearance for the home.

Wainscoting Painting Questions
What is wainscoting painting? Wainscoting painting involves applying fresh paint to decorative wall panels, enhancing their appearance and protecting the surface.
Which areas are typically painted with wainscoting? Wainscoting is commonly painted in dining rooms, hallways, living rooms, and entryways to add style and durability.
What types of finishes are available for wainscoting? Finishes range from matte to semi-gloss, providing options for durability and aesthetic preference.
How should I prepare for wainscoting painting? Proper preparation includes cleaning the surface, sanding if needed, and protecting surrounding areas from paint splatters.
